Choosing The Right Food
There are many critical components that contribute to a healthy eating lifestyle. Some of those components include the choice of foods that are high in nutritional value and low in additional additives or preservatives. Examples the right type of food include the use of fresh fruits and vegetables, limited amounts of animal protein and foods that can be classified as low in fat and salt.
In addition, when it comes to selecting the right foods, it is important that the individual only eat enough food to satisfy their hunger. Therefore, it is critical to avoid excessive eating, binge eating or over eating.
Also, it is important to avoid eating at a restaurant on a frequent basis. This is because restaurants are notorious in adding high levels of salt and other flavorings to enhance the taste of the food.
Additionally, it is important to remember that choosing the right food can be a commitment that an individual can adhere to if there is food in the house that is low in nutrition. Therefore, it is important to shop wisely and only have in the home those foods that are high in nutritional value and are not classified as empty calories. Examples of those types of foods that can be classified as empty calories include potato chips, candy, sodas, etc.
